What It's Like Staying in Station 2, Boracay
Station 2 is where Boracay's beach life is most concentrated. D'Mall sits at the heart of this zone, surrounded by restaurants, bars, souvenir shops, and water sports operators - all reachable on foot from most resorts in minutes. The beachfront here is widest and most active during the day, with crowds peaking between 10am and 6pm, particularly during the high season from November to April. Noise levels after dark are noticeable, especially on the beachfront strip, so lighter sleepers should request rooms facing inland or higher floors.
Pros:
- Walking access to D'Mall, White Beach, and the island's main dining and nightlife strip
- Wide selection of beachfront and near-beach resorts at multiple price points
- High concentration of water sports operators, tour desks, and convenience stores within the zone
Cons:
- Beach-facing rooms and common areas experience consistent crowd noise during peak hours
- Foot traffic on the main path makes early mornings and evenings busier than quieter station zones
- Higher demand means resorts book up faster and pricing is less flexible during peak season
Why Choose a Resort in Station 2
Resorts in Station 2 typically offer a fuller facility set than smaller hotels - outdoor pools, on-site restaurants, spa services, and beachfront or near-beach positioning are standard at this category level. Room sizes tend to be larger than budget guesthouses, with most mid-range resorts offering air-conditioned rooms above 25 square meters, private bathrooms, and amenity packages including breakfast. The trade-off is density: Station 2 resorts are built on one of the most commercially active stretches of the island, so the resort atmosphere is less secluded compared to Station 3. Rates in Station 2 run around 20% higher than comparable properties further from D'Mall, reflecting the location premium.
Pros:
- Resort-level amenities - pools, spas, multiple dining options - within the island's most walkable zone
- Beachfront resorts here offer direct White Beach access without a tricycle or shuttle ride
- On-site dining and tour desk services reduce the need to leave the property for logistics
Cons:
- Resort pricing in this zone carries a location surcharge that smaller, inland guesthouses avoid
- Pool and beach areas fill quickly during holidays and long weekends
- Less vegetation and privacy than resorts positioned further north or south on the island
Practical Booking & Area Strategy for Station 2
The most strategically positioned resorts in Station 2 sit within 500 metres of D'Mall along the White Beach path, giving guests direct beach access while staying connected to the island's main commercial strip. Resorts on Balabag Road trade beach proximity for lower rates and quieter surroundings, with the beachfront reachable in around a 10-minute walk. Book at least 8 weeks ahead for stays between December and April - availability tightens sharply around New Year and Holy Week when beachfront rooms sell out first. Tricycles operate island-wide for short hops, but most Station 2 resorts make the beach, restaurants, and main attractions walkable without transport. Key landmarks within the zone include Willy's Rock to the north, D'Talipapa wet market for fresh seafood, and multiple dive and snorkel operators lined along the beach path. Water activities - island hopping, parasailing, helmet diving - are bookable directly on the beach, typically between 8am and 4pm, with operators concentrated near the D'Mall beachfront entrance.

Best Time to Book a Resort in Station 2
Boracay's high season runs from November through April, driven by the northeast monsoon (Amihan) that keeps skies clear and seas calm along the White Beach side of the island. December 26 through January 5 and Holy Week are the two hardest periods to secure availability in Station 2, with beachfront resorts routinely selling out across all room categories. Booking 8 weeks before arrival is the minimum for these windows; 12 weeks is safer for beachfront rooms at Henann Regency or The Tides. The low season between June and October brings the southwest monsoon (Habagat), which can produce rain and rougher beach conditions, but also cuts resort rates by around 30% and makes last-minute bookings viable. 3 to 4 nights is the typical minimum for getting full value from Station 2's resort facilities - enough time to use the pool, explore D'Mall and D'Talipapa, join an island-hopping tour, and experience the beach at different times of day without feeling rushed.
